Nurse Anesthetist Job Market in Laurel

In the Laurel area, a modest cohort of six nurse anesthetists are currently employed. The local cost of living is slightly elevated, with an index of 109.3, indicating that while salaries are relatively strong, purchasing power must be carefully considered. Major employers, including hospital systems, ambulatory surgery centers, and CRNA-led anesthesia groups, contribute to the range of salaries. Factors leading to compensation variability include differences in call coverage, holiday work differentials, and the potential for productivity bonuses. For maximizing nurse anesthetist pay in Laurel, seeking opportunities within group practices that offer partnership tracks can be advantageous, while also considering roles in high-demand settings like trauma centers that may provide additional stipends. Understanding these elements is crucial for effectively negotiating salary and maximizing overall compensation in this market.
